What is the Value of PESTLE Insights?

PESTLE insights provide a comprehensive examination of key factors that impact global economics. These insights, a part of macroeconomic outlook reports, provide an in-depth analysis of political, economic, social, technological, legal and environmental aspects. Consistent study and interpretation of these factors can lead to a better understanding of market shifts and economic trends, assisting decision-makers with strategic planning. In an increasingly interconnected world, a macroeconomic outlook informed by PESTLE details is critical for managing risk and spotting opportunities.
